Overview
The adiStar Cushion was a good cushioning shoe. Effectively this is the Mark VII of that shoe launched in September 2008. The differences are what we would have wanted them to be. The shoe still has a good fit to it, as well as a relatively stable ride for a neutral shoe. But the cushioning has been turned up half a notch. A bit more softness and bounce to a shoe are never going to go amiss. As with the last adiStar Ride/Cushion this is not hugely responsive but the ride is smooth enough and this is a nice protective shoe which, as prices of other shoes rise, is looking better and better value.Road Race Suitability
